Farewell Song is a 1982 collection by rock & roll icon Janis Joplin,
featuring live performances and alternate studio outtakes. The album
includes recordings with her bands Big Brother and the Holding Company
and the Kozmic Blues Band. Some of this collection’s highlights include
a studio recording of “One Night Stand” (produced by Todd Rundgren)
and a rendition of Sam Andrews’ poignant “Farewell Song (Live).” It
also features the song “Catch Me Daddy,” taken from a Cheap Thrills
recording session. For this release, the producer enhanced the original
tracks by replacing the band’s original instrumental recordings with
those of studio musicians to highlight what can be considered some of
Joplin’s most inspired studio vocals.
